Re: social engineering and hacking. They're really two different things. In general, I think techno hackers like Hardison look down on those who mostly "hack" via social engineering rather than via understanding the system and finding its holes and weak points. There are folk who do both, but in general those who mostly do social engineering are a lot less techy.

And I'm speaking as someone whose once-ranked-by-Wired-as-the-7th-greatest-MIT-hack-ever relied heavily on social engineering. The two key bits were convincing Harvard Stadium guards that the MIT Marching Band plus extras in dark blue sweatshirts and white pants was the Yale Precision Marching Band, and then convincing 1,174 Harvard alumni and company that the placards we were passing out to them would spell out "Beat Yale" went held up, rather than the actual "MIT".
